Les enzymes accélèrent les réactions chimiques, agissant comme des catalyseurs biologiques, agissant sur des substrats et les transformant en différentes molécules appelées produits. Ces protéines sont indispensables dans les processus biochimiques et les applications industrielles, facilitant les réactions dans des conditions douces avec une grande spécificité et efficacité.   • Butyrylcholinesterase


    Butyrylcholinesterase (BCHE, BuChE, PCHE, pseudocholinesterase, plasma cholinesterase, Acylcholine acyl-hydrolase, Choline esterase; EC 3.1.1.8, CAS No [9001-08-5]) is an enzyme that made in the liver and found mainly in blood plasma. It catalyzes the following reaction: Acylcholine + H2O → choline + carboxylic acidOne unit of Butyrylcholinesterase will change absorbance by 0.2 milliunits (mA) per minute at optimal buffer conditions and 37 ̊C. Equine serum butyrylcholinesterase is supplied as white to pale grey-green powder with activity of ≥50U/mg and specific activity of ≥300U/mg protein. It can be dissolved at 5 mg/mL concentration in 50 mM Tris-HCl pH 7.3 - 7.5, giving colorless to slightly green solution. Equine serum butyrylcholinesterase is activated by Ca2+, optimum pH 7-8, KM=18 µM (butyrylthiocholine at 25°C). Store at -20°C on arrival.

  • Lactase - >300U/mg

    CAS :
    beta-Galactosidase (EC 3.2.1.23, shortly beta-Gal, also know as lactase) catalyses the hydrolysis of beta-d-galactoside in the presence of water to galactose and alcohol, or lactose into glucose and galactose. beta-Gal has a molecular weight of 540,000 and is composed of four identical subunits of MW 135,000, each with an independent active site. The enzyme has divalent metals as cofactors, with chelated Mg2+ ions required to maintain active site conformation. The molecule contains numerous sulfhydryl groups and is glycosylated.

  • Ribonuclease T1 from aspergillus oryzae

    CAS :
    Ribonuclease T1 is an endonuclease enzyme, which is derived from the fungus Aspergillus oryzae. It specifically cleaves single-stranded RNA at the 3' end of guanosine residues, which involves hydrolyzing the phosphodiester bond to produce 3′-phosphomononucleotides and 5′-hydroxylated oligonucleotides. This enzyme’s high specificity and catalytic efficiency make it valuable for various applications.

  • Alcohol dehydrogenase, from yeast

    CAS :
    <p>Alcohol dehydrogenase (EC 1.1.1.1) is the enzyme that catalyzes interconversion between alcohols and aldehydes or ketones, using NAD+/NADH as a cofactor in the following reaction: CH3CH2OH + NAD+ ⇔ CH3CHO + NADH + H+     One unit of alcohol dehydrogenase will convert 1.0 µmol of ethanol to acetaldehyde per minute at pH 8.8 and 25 °C.</p>
